By Ragnarok.Ashman 2012-01-31 08:40:31  
You can always have your ranged attack start in snapshot gear and finish in high ranged attack/acc gear. It only has to be at the start of the shot, you can finish in whatever you like.

As far as the snapshot vs. OAT, it sounds like the old haste vs. double attack arguement. I'd take the lower delay over a chance of something occuring.

By Phoenix.Midsummernight 2012-02-02 17:36:48  
Augmented Sct. Jerkin +2 also improves Snapshot itself. Using a stopwatch, it seemed to be a flat -10% aiming delay with 5/5 merits. Probably needs further testing, but using a 600 delay gun, it was noticeable.

Edit: In conclusion, I'd still use Sylvan+2 on stuff that actually matters (ie not Abyssea fodder NMs) when Double Shot isn't up.
